Joseph Horowitz

Joseph Horowitz is an artistic consultant, teacher, and author. As an orchestral administrator and advisor, he has been a pioneering force in the development of thematic programming and new concert formats. He has written such books as Classical Music in the United States, Understanding Toscanini, Dvořák and America, Wagner Nights, and The Post-Classical Predicament.
